DirectX november update

By Praveen Edburg | Friday, November 14, 2008


Microsoft has provided an update to the DirectX 9.0c and previous editions.

The package can be downloaded from here.

The Microsoft DirectX End-User Runtime is the core Windows® technology that drives high-speed multimedia and games on the PC.

The DirectX end-user installation includes all the latest and previous released DirectX runtime and so once you install the November update, all the previous updates are included in it and need not be installed.

Since the DirectX runtime cannot be uninstalled, it is recommended to create a System Restore point before installing.

Microsoft windows mobile 6.5 announced

By Praveen Edburg | Thursday, November 13, 2008


Microsoft has announced a newer version of windows mobile OS used in mobile phone. Contrary to what many believed that version 7.0 would be the successor, MS has announced that version 6.5 will be introduced in the next year.

This means the the version 7.0 has a very long time to come to the market in mobile devices. This has disappointed many Windows mobile users as they were expecting many drastic changes such as lovely interface and much better support for touch screen.

However the version 6.5 has only been announced and not much information has been given regarding the OS. The features it contains in additional to the current one or the changes expected in the OS is not known as of now.

With Symbian having gone open source and Android having launched its first device, I expected a lot more from Microsoft's mobile OS. I just hope that MS surprises with some nice enhancements to what seems like only a minor update to the OS.

AVG antivirus removes system file

By Praveen Edburg | Thursday, November 13, 2008


In what happens to be a major error on the part of the virus definition files in the popular free antivirus AVG, it seems to detect a system file as a Trojan horse and removes it.

Users who have been affected by this will not be able to boot successfully into their OS after the antivirus removes the system file. They will have to do a system repair from the OS CD/DVD.

This only happens when users have updates to the faulty virus definition file and then performed a full system scan. Windows XP users are reportedly affected by this and it seems only some Vista users are experiencing the issue. Users with AVG version 7.5 and 8.0 will be affected.

The issue has been corrected as of now with the most recent updated virus definition file.
